Is Taqueria El Fogon clean?
Taqueria El Fogon is currently Grade A from NYC Department of Health and Mental Hygiene (DOHMH), from an inspection on August 25, 2025. Inspectors wrote up 1 critical violation β the kind most directly linked to foodborne illness.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ean π.
What did inspectors find at Taqueria El Fogon?
These are the violations recorded at the most recent inspection on August 25, 2025, in plain English, with the city's own wording underneath.
- π οΈsurfaces / setup not up to codeNon-food contact surface or equipment made of unacceptable material, not kept clean, or not properly sealed, raised, spaced or movable to allow accessibility for cleaning on all sides, above and underneath the unit.
- π‘οΈfridge is givingβ¦ room tempcriticalCold TCS food item held above 41 Β°F; smoked or processed fish held above 38 Β°F; intact raw eggs held above 45 Β°F; or reduced oxygen packaged (ROP) TCS foods held above required temperatures except during active necessary preparation.

How New York grades restaurants
New York City health inspectors score violations in points, and lower is better: 0β13 points earns an A, 14β27 a B, and 28 or more a C. Every restaurant is inspected at least once a year, and the letter has to be posted in the window. A restaurant that scores 14 or more on the first inspection of a cycle does not get a letter right away β it stays βGrade Pendingβ until a re-inspection settles it, which is why some spots here show an hourglass instead of a letter.
